Linux paste命令:合并文件的行
Linux paste命令 功能描述
使用paste命令可以将每个指定文件里的每一行整合到对应一行里写到标准输出,之间用制表符分隔。如果没有指定文件,或指定文件为“-”,程序将从标准输入读取数据。
Linux paste命令 语法
paste [选项] [文件]
命令中各选项的含义如表所示。
Linux paste命令 示例
合并/root/ab和/root/ac文件的行。
[root@rhel ~]# cat /root/ab
a
abc
[root@rhel ~]# cat /root/ac
a
abcd
[root@rhel ~]# paste /root/ab /root/ac
a a
abc abcd
合并/root/ab和/root/ac文件的行,并且使用@字符替代制表分隔符。
[root@rhel ~]# paste -d @ /root/ab /root/ac
a@a
abc@abcd